My kid is 2.8 years and today report came like this.. he has enlarged right testicles.. so went for scan.. what problem this will cause and what’s the treatment

A. An epididymal cyst occurs when the long, coiled tube behind the testicles called the epididymis becomes filled with fluid and can't drain. If the cyst contains sperm, it's known as a spermatocele. This form of testicular lump is very common. It most often resolves on its own.
